Transaction 623db440f6f3972c51a3af82353dbcf65c8442fbf9201faa28fca05e10445eba

2 Input
2 Outputs
  • 623db440f6f3972c51a3af82353dbcf65c8442fbf9201faa28fca05e10445eba:0
  • value  205539
    address  1HGiyrmdMpVPpUQ63wzYvEEGtGVciSYZzs
  • 623db440f6f3972c51a3af82353dbcf65c8442fbf9201faa28fca05e10445eba:1
  • value  1231500
    address  1J5LJ4swqdEoMfbsWRFH6ZbUbGKTDgCGVy